10 simple reasons to choose Burghfield St Mary's Church of England Primary School
State primary school (voluntary controlled) in Burghfield Village, Reading.
For pupils aged 4 to 11 years.
Mixed school (about 50%/50%).
Day school.
Church of England faith school.
Non-selective admissions policy.
Small school with an average of one class per year.
School not tied to any one senior school.
No fees.
10 better reasons to choose Burghfield St Mary's Church of England Primary School
Schoolsmith Score®; 67.
One of the best state primary schools in Reading and one of the 6 best independent or state primaries within 5 miles. Every year places in Reception are oversubscribed (first preference).
On average, 30 pupils per class and 25.7 pupils per teacher, from Year 1.
In the top 31% of schools in the country for attainment in Year 6 SATS exams, over the last 4 years.
The school's curriculum emphasises Christian social morality. Subjects are taught separately.
Out of school hours care to 6.00pm.
School curriculum also includes PSHE, French. The school offers a handful of extra-curricular academic activities or hobby clubs.
School offers between 10 and 15 different sports over the course of the year. Representative teams in major sports from Year 3.
Art and music are taught as discrete subjects to all pupils. DT, drama, dance integrated into other subjects. Two choirs. There may be an occasional extra-curricular performing arts or arts & crafts club.
Rated as Good by Ofsted in its last full inspection in 2012.
